India's first satellite is named Aryabhata. Launched on April 19, 1975, it marked a significant milestone in India's space program. Designed for scientific and technological research, Aryabhata was developed by the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) and helped pave the way for future advancements in space exploration and satellite technology in India.

Canada's first satellite was Alouette 1, a scientific satellite designed and built by the Defence and Research Telecommunications Establishment (a division of the Defence Research Board).The functions of these organizations were later absorbed into the National Research Council, which the Canadian Space Agency was created from.
